For Episode 4, I created a hand-painted fall landscape across two nails.
Creating the Fall Background
I started with warm orange backgrounds to set the tone for the entire design. From there, I painted the tree trunks and branches before adding the fall leaves.
I layered different shades of red, orange, yellow and green throughout the trees. Using more than one color gave the leaves depth and kept them from looking flat.
Turning Two Nails Into One Scene
Although each nail has its own artwork, I designed them to look like two parts of the same landscape.
One nail focuses on the fall tree, while the other continues the scenery with more trees, birds, land and a reflection in the water. Placing the nails beside each other allows you to see the full picture.
That is one of the things I love about creating nail art. I’m not limited to painting one isolated design—I can use several nails as connected mini canvases.
